2. FAF READY FOR THE 'BIG TWO'

The Proteas recorded a magnificent triumph in Bloemfontein on Sunday when they thrashed Bangladesh in their two-match Test whitewash.

Proteas skipper Faf du Plessis says the Bangladesh series win is a timely confidence boost ahead of a tough summer featuring inbound tours against India and Australia.

3. SAFA SUSPENDS TWO REFS

The South African Football Association has imposed harsh sanctions on TWO referees.

This comes following their poor officiating during the Premier Soccer League match between Cape Town City and Polokwane City at the Cape Town Stadium last month.
